The CBSE class 12 students and teachers in Chennai are feeling a little tense now!!

From 16th of February 2023 onwards, the CBSE class 12 public examination would take place in Chennai. For that, the students and teachers from CBSE or Central Board of Secondary Education are gearing up.

In 2022, due to Covid issues etc, the class 12 examination pattern was changed and the examinations were in two instalments. Now, with normalcy back, the class 12 public examination would be held in just one instalment as it was in the pre-Covid times.

The schools were closed due to Coronavirus pandemic and it has led to the online classes for the students. It must be noted that the current class 12 students attended physical classes for their final school year and this after they had studied their lessons mostly online in their class 11.. The Coronavirus pandemic has affected education to a huge extent is known.

According to Mr. Vishnucharan Paneerselvam, correspondent of Shree Niketan Group of Schools, it was very difficult to make the students focus on their studies and the general attention span has reduced now after 2 years of online classes. He spoke about how the students found it tough to focus for a prolonged duration of time inside their classes. He concluded that while planning for the schedules in the school, ancillary periods like library, physical education etc were included after every 2 hours of classes.

Truth is that the teachers have been asked to let the students revise the syllabus at their own pace in the run up to the board exams. This year has been tricky for both students and well as the students. It was brought out by a principal of a Chennai based CBSE school that CBSE`s announcement about the reduction in the syllabus in advance has been helpful.
